HOWIE LONG – $4 MILLION

Howard Matthew Moses Long is a retired American football defensive end who spent 13 seasons with the Oakland and Los Angeles Raiders franchise in the NFL. Throughout his career, he was named a Pro Bowler eight times and was once named Defensive Player of the Year.

Following his football career, Long pursued acting and sports analysis, and he presently works as a studio analyst for Fox Sports, specifically for NFL coverage. With a combined income from both pursuits, Long earns an impressive $4 million per year and has a net worth of $16 million. Long married Diane Addonizio in 1982, and the couple has two children together, demonstrating an outstanding work-life balance.

CHARISSA THOMPSON – $500,000

Charissa Thompson is a well-known face to NFL fans and a prominent personality in the world of sports media. She has had an impressive career, working with several networks, including Versus, the Big Ten Network, GSN, and ESPN.

Thompson first grabbed the limelight while presenting The Best Damn Sports Show Period on FSN, and her popularity has only grown since then. She is known for her beauty and charm, and her fans can’t get enough of her. With a net worth of almost $2 million and an annual salary of $500,000, she’s definitely doing well for herself. Thompson is engaged to Kyle Thousand, and her followers are eagerly awaiting news of their wedding.

LINDSAY CZARNIAK – $1.5 MILLION

Lindsay’s career has been on the up and up since she joined ESPN, but she decided to switch things up and move to Fox Sports 1 for a change of pace. Starting off as a Sportscenter host, Lindsay gained invaluable experience and eventually found her niche covering NASCAR.

Lindsay expanded her horizons and began reporting on a variety of other sports, including the NFL. As a matter of fact, Lindsay made history as the first reporter to interview the Washington Redskins players after the tragic death of Sean Taylor. With an annual salary of $1.5 million, things are looking good for Lindsay, but there’s no doubt she’ll continue to reach new heights.

PAM OLIVER – $1 MILLION

Pam has been a trailblazer in the world of sports analysis, and she’s paid like it. Pam started with ESPN in 1993 and later moved to Fox Sports to work as a sideline reporter. However, it wasn’t until 2005 that Pam joined TNT and started covering the NBA playoffs.

She is one of the most accomplished broadcasters in the industry, and it’s clear that she’s always had a passion for sports. Pam is currently working as a sideline reporter for Fox’s NFL squad, and her annual salary is around $1 million. With a paycheck like that, she’s definitely living a life of luxury! RACHEL NICHOLS – $ 1.5 MILLION

Rachel Nichols has always been fueled by her passion for sports and journalism. Starting out at a newspaper was a bold move, but soon, Nichols blazed her way to the top and became a TV queen. She keeps her journalism real and unfiltered, never shying away from addressing hard-hitting issues such as domestic violence and equality. After spending nine years at ESPN, Nichols made the bold move to CNN, where she continues to host her hit show, Unguarded with Rachel Nichols, which debuted in October 2013.

Nichols’ unwavering dedication to journalism has earned her numerous accolades and prestigious awards. It’s no wonder that she draws an impressive salary of $1.5 million and has amassed a net worth of $10 million.
